Contains information related to changes to a lever activating or deactivating.
import { world, system, LeverActionAfterEvent } from '@minecraft/server';world.afterEvents.leverAction.subscribe((leverActivateEvent: LeverActionAfterEvent) => { console.warn( `Lever event at ${system.currentTick} with power: ${leverActivateEvent.block.getRedstonePower()}`, );}); Copy
import { world, system, LeverActionAfterEvent } from '@minecraft/server';world.afterEvents.leverAction.subscribe((leverActivateEvent: LeverActionAfterEvent) => { console.warn( `Lever event at ${system.currentTick} with power: ${leverActivateEvent.block.getRedstonePower()}`, );});
Readonly
Block impacted by this event.
Dimension that contains the block that is the subject of this event.
True if the lever is activated (that is, transmitting power).
Optional player that triggered the lever activation.
Contains information related to changes to a lever activating or deactivating.
Example: leverActionEvent.ts